Anheuser-Busch InBev USA Jacks Pumpkin Spice Ale

Jacks Pumpkin Spice Ale

 

Anheuser-Busch InBev USA in St. Louis, Missouri, United States 🇺🇸

  Spiced / Herbed / Vegetable / Honey - Pumpkin Autumn Out of Production
Score
5.42
ABV: 5.5% IBU: - Ticks: 39
An all malt fall seasonal brew in Limited Edition. Brewed with golden delicious pumpkin and select seasonal spices including nutmeg, ginger, cinnamon, and clove for a unique satisfying flavor.

5.9/10 Appearance 6 Aroma 5 Flavor 7 Texture 6 Overall 5.5
I wasn’t expecting much at all from Anheuser-Busch... but it does have some drinkability. Light orange color with a thin off-white head that quickly dissipates to a film top and thin ring. Aroma of golden grain malt, some corn, light pumpkin pie filling and orange zest. Taste is light bodied, lots of LIGHT flavors of malt, light pumpkin, a touch of ginger and cinnamon. Finish is watery, crisp with some light pumpkin and golden grain malt aftertaste. A good transition beer for a novice.

6/10 Appearance 6 Aroma 6 Flavor 6 Texture 6 Overall 6
Pours copper with quick white head. The modest aroma is sweet sugary, slightly winter spicy and a sense of sweet pumpkin candy. The taste is a bit prickly with carbonation enhancing some winter like spices, a modest sugary pumpkin note and then a sense of honey and sugary sweet malts. Not too bad but a bit on the sweet side.
